New Bolsover contest details revealed

Following helpful feedback, the Bolsover Festival of Brass contest weekend will see some significant changes.

Bolsover
 

After a record breaking 2013, with no less than 49 bands taking part over the contest weekend, the organisers of the Bolsover Festival of Brass have opened entries for 2014.

Dates

The dates are set as Saturday 4th October for the Charity Entertainment Contest to be staged at Shirebrook Leisure Centre, with the main Bolsover Festival of Brass contest taking place the next day (Sunday 5th) at Heritage High School in Clowne commencing at 10.00am.

Feedback changes

Following helpful feedback received from bands, it is also planned to include a ‘Real Ale Day’ on the main Festival of Brass contest day at Clowne to add to the atmosphere and enjoyment.

4BR was informed that Bolsover District Council has also worked on improving the acoustic of the performance arena where the lower sections are held and are trialling the use of use a large marquee which the bands will perform under.

Acting

A spokesperson told 4BR: "We are acting on the helpful feedback we received so that the marquee will contain heavy drapes to dampen the sound to help impact on the acoustic. Hopefully, the audience should hear a more contained sound with less reverberation."

They added: "All band comperes must use the PA system provided to ensure that everyone can hear the introductions to the excellent music making too. If this development works then it is hoped that a heavily draped marquee will be used in future years."

Percussion

It was also revealed that Bolsover District Council will also allow limited percussion into the rehearsal facilities, although it will have to be removed from the premises immediately after the rehearsals due to space limitations.

Meanwhile, in the main hall where the Championship Section takes place, a section of the restaurant area will be closed off for bands to have more space to line up before their performance.

Improve

The spokesperson concluded: "Bolsover District Council is striving to continually improve the experience for competing bands and audiences alike and have fed all the feedback into the development of this year’s event."
